One of the largest changes in the economy over the past several decades is that technological advances have reduced the cost of making computers.a.Draw a supply-and-demand diagram to show what happened to price, quantity, consumer surplus, and producer surplus in the market for computers.b.Forty years ago, students used typewriters to pre-pare papers for their classes; today they use com-puters. Does that make computers and typewriters complements or substitutes? Use a supply-and-demand diagram to show what happened to price, quantity, consumer surplus, and producer surplus in the market for typewriters. Should typewriter producers have been happy or sad about the tech-nological advance in computers?c.Are computers and software complements or sub-stitutes? Draw a supply-and-demand diagram to show what happened to price, quantity, consumer surplus, and producer surplus in the market for software. Should software producers have been happy or sad about the technological advance in computers?d.Does this analysis help explain why software pro-ducer Bill Gates is one of the worlds richest men?
